Similar to a
black armband, the black ribbon is a public display of grief. Individuals or organizations display the ribbon in commemoration of victims after specific incidents.
Some examples include:

* The ribbon was worn in the United Kingdom after the death of
Diana, Princess of Wales in 1997.

Other meanings
*
Melanoma awareness. Sometimes shown as black with white polka dots.

In Australia, a black ribbon raises awareness against domestic abuse of men and fathers.
